Joshua D. Burks is a scholar working on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ging, Epidemiology and Cognitive Neuroscience. According to data from OpenAlex, Joshua D. Burks has authored 83 papers receiving a total of 1.2k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 31 papers in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ging, 23 papers in Epidemiology and 22 papers in Cognitive Neuroscience. Recurrent topics in Joshua D. Burks's work include Advanced Neuroimaging Techniques and Applications (27 papers), Functional Brain Connectivity Studies (21 papers) and Meningioma and schwannoma management (16 papers). Joshua D. Burks is often cited by papers focused on Advanced Neuroimaging Techniques and Applications (27 papers), Functional Brain Connectivity Studies (21 papers) and Meningioma and schwannoma management (16 papers). Joshua D. Burks collaborates with scholars based in United States, Australia and Egypt. Joshua D. Burks's co-authors include Andrew K. Conner, Michael E. Sughrue, Chad A. Glenn, Robert G. Briggs, Cordell M. Baker, Goksel Sali, James Battiste, Daniel L. OʼDonoghue, Phillip A. Bonney and Tressie M McCoy and has published in prestigious journals such as Stroke, Journal of neurosurgery and Neurosurgery.
